Background of Barbering Techniques



Barbering techniques have advanced substantially over the centuries, mirroring the transforming fads and requirements of culture. In ancient times, barbers not only trimmed hair but also executed operations and tooth removals. The barber's post, with its red and white spiraling stripes, harkens back to these medical origins.

During the Middle Ages, barbers were likewise called barber-surgeons, skilled in bloodletting and minor surgical procedures. As time progressed, barbershops ended up being social centers where males gathered for brushing and discussion. In the 20th century, the art of barbering saw a shift towards specialized designs and techniques. The popularity of pompadours, fades, and damages rose, requiring barbers to adjust and master these intricate cuts.

Today, barbers blend typical techniques with modern patterns, using a varied variety of services to fulfill the ever-evolving needs of their clientele.
